Skip to content

[4/8] feat(checkout): deposit and progress flow pages#785

Open
tomiiide wants to merge 2 commits into
checkout/03-checkout-foundationfrom
checkout/04-checkout-deposit
Open

[4/8] feat(checkout): deposit and progress flow pages#785
tomiiide wants to merge 2 commits into
checkout/03-checkout-foundationfrom
checkout/04-checkout-deposit

Conversation

@tomiiide

Copy link
Copy Markdown
Contributor

Which Linear task is linked to this PR?

Why was it implemented this way?

This is PR 4 of 8 in a stacked split of the original feat/widget-checkout branch (formerly the single ~16k-line draft #727). The work is broken into reviewable layers that merge bottom-up into feat/widget-checkout; each PR targets the branch below it.

Adds the deposit/progress flow: transfer deposit page, progress page and deposit error pages, registered into the router. Builds on the foundation in PR 3.

Visual showcase (Screenshots or Videos)

Checklist before requesting a review

  • I have performed a self-review and testing of my code.
  • This pull request is focused and addresses a single problem.
  • If this PR modifies the Widget API or adds new features that require documentation, I have updated the documentation in the public-docs repository.

@changeset-bot

changeset-bot Bot commented Jun 15, 2026

Copy link
Copy Markdown

🦋 Changeset detected

Latest commit: d62fd06

The changes in this PR will be included in the next version bump.

This PR includes changesets to release 1 package
Name Type
@lifi/widget-checkout Minor

Not sure what this means? Click here to learn what changesets are.

Click here if you're a maintainer who wants to add another changeset to this PR

@tomiiide tomiiide changed the title feat(checkout): deposit and progress flow pages [4/8] feat(checkout): deposit and progress flow pages Jun 15, 2026
tomiiide added 2 commits June 15, 2026 17:31
Expose remainingMs from useFrozenQuote and drop the duplicate
per-second interval in TransferDepositPage. Gate the preview-only
deposit-error kinds (which render mocked amounts) to development so
production only renders the kinds the status poll actually produces
(unexpected, address-expired).
@tomiiide tomiiide force-pushed the checkout/03-checkout-foundation branch from 7e8a7c1 to 8314331 Compare June 15, 2026 15:49
@tomiiide tomiiide force-pushed the checkout/04-checkout-deposit branch from c98fb00 to d62fd06 Compare June 15, 2026 15:49
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ant